Team,

Quick summary for the weekly sync: Thursday's disaster-recovery drill for the TallyGate counter went mostly to plan. We failed over the count-aggregation service to the secondary region in eleven minutes, and turnstile tallies resumed with no gaps. One snag: the restore job stalled until someone manually unlocked the archive vault. For future drills, remember the vault prompts for the recovery passphrase before releasing snapshots. To save everyone a scramble next time, the passphrase is recorded below.

unlock words, bawef-kahap: sorax-sorir-quenys-aldok

## Tuning

The receipt mailer (Almsgate) batches donation receipts and sends through the Thornquay relay. On-call: if the queue backs up, resist the urge to crank batch size — the relay rate-limits per connection, and bigger batches just mean bigger retries. Scale worker count first, then shorten the flush interval. Dedupe window must stay longer than the retry horizon or donors get duplicate receipts, which generates tickets. All knobs live in one place and are read at worker start. Current production values follow.

tuning table, kajop-yafof:
QUOTAS = {
    "wenath": 10,
    "ulaael": 5,
}

## Support

Branchsweeper runs nightly and deletes branches with no commits in the last 90 days, excluding anything matching the protected patterns in `sweep.yml`. If a branch you need was removed, it can be restored within 30 days from the archive tag it leaves behind. Check the #branchsweeper channel history first, since most questions are already answered there. For restore requests or config changes, reach the Platform Tooling crew at the address below.

pager mailbox: holius@nelvrogrid.internal